Foreign tourist numbers set to rise in Johor until next year


To attract international tourists coming via Singapore, Teh says Johor should bank on its nature tourism attractions such as this bamboo grove in Kulai. — Filepic

MORE foreign tourists are expected to visit Johor in the coming months.

Most of the expected visitors are from Indonesia, India, Thailand, Vietnam, Europe and the Middle East, says Malaysian Association of Tour and Travel Agents (MATTA) Johor chairman K. Subramaniam.
